9-19-10-8. Failure of front seat occupant to use belt; violation; classification; assessment of points

Universal Citation: IN Code § 9-19-10-8 (2019)
IC 9-19-10-8 Failure of front seat occupant to use belt; violation; classification; assessment of points

Sec. 8. (a) A person who:

(1) is at least sixteen (16) years of age; and

(2) violates section 2 of this chapter;

commits a Class D infraction.

(b) The bureau may not assess points under the point system for Class D infractions under this section.

[Pre-1991 Recodification Citation: 9-8-14-6.]

As added by P.L.2-1991, SEC.7. Amended by P.L.57-1998, SEC.3; P.L.116-1998, SEC.3.
